Low-Growing
Daylilies
We have defined low-growing daylilies as
those that reach height of only twenty inches or less. These are ideal daylilies for
containers or the front of the border. The low-growing daylilies that are listed
below are in good supply. We have smaller numbers of many other low-growing daylilies. We
ship healthy double-fan divisions or clumps (4-5 fans), unless other-wise indicated.
Occasionally, low stock varieties and some new introductions will be shipped as single
fans. Our guarantee still applies.
Abbreviations used, in sequence:
- 35" - Flower scape height
- 4" - Flower size
- D. - Dormant (foliage goes totally
brown in early winter)
- S.Ev. - Semi-evergreen ( may
retain a small portion of green foliage during winter)
- Ev. - Evergreen ( reacts the same
as Semi-evergreen here in the North)
- Ex.E - Extra early blooming
- E. - Early blooming
- E.M.- Early midseason
- M. - Midseason .
- M.L.- Late midseason
- H. M. - Honorable Mention
- J. C. - Junior Citation of
American Hemerocallis Society
- (CL) - 4-5 fans
- (T) - Tetraploid
